Situated in the picturesque Thousand Islands region along the Canada-US border, Tompson’s Bay is a notable feature within the Canadian landscape. This bay is located in the municipality of Leeds and the Thousand Islands, which is part of the larger Leeds and Grenville County in the province of Ontario.
Tompson’s Bay lies in an area renowned for its natural beauty and the intricate network of islands and waterways that define the Thousand Islands region.
